Southern Wine & Wildlife
14 days London to London
-
- Days 1 to 5. Kangaroo Island [B, L, D (Days 2 to 5 only)]
- Depart London arriving in Adelaide late on Day 2 and connect with a short flight to Kangaroo Island. Kangaroo Island has a spectacular coastline and hosts a variety of wildlife including Southern Fur Seals, Australian Sea Lions, Koalas, Western Grey Kangaroos, Tammar Wallabies and Echidnas. You will be based at a traditional homestead for three nights.
- Days 6 & 7. Clare Valley [B, L, D]
- Return to Adelaide and head north into the vineyards of the Barossa, and Clare Valleys. Spend two nights at the magnificent Federation Homestead and of course enjoy sampling the local hospitality.
- Days 8 & 9. Gawler Ranges [B, L, D]
- Transfer north to the Gawler Ranges, which provide one of the most prolific wildlife experiences in Australia, Red, and Grey Kangaroos (often in their hundreds) and Emus set amongst spectacular scenery with rarely a person in sight. Spend you evenings under canvas and enjoy the canopy of stars.
- Days 10 & 11. Baird Bay [B, L, D]
- Transfer south to the Great Australian Blight and Baird Bay, where you spend two nights at a beautifully appointed beach lodge. During your time here you will be able to watch Southern Right Whales and their calves frolick in the water, swim with dolphins and sealions in the shallow waters of Baird Bay, or simply go on long beach walks.
- Days 12 to 14. Homeward [B, L, D (Days 12 to 13 only)]
- Transfer along the coastline back to Adelaide. On the way you should get good views of Southern Right Whales (May to October) and their calves. Spend a final night in Adelaide before heading home. Arrive into the UK on Day 14.
